Why Buy a Chest Freezer?

Whether you're batch cooking for your family or growing your own vegetables on your allotment, a chest Lg Freezer can provide an abundance of storage space. They're great for garages and utility room, or when your kitchen space is limited.

Some are equipped with a sturdy basket that is attached to the top to keep food from falling down. They usually have digital temperature panels as well as high-temperature alarms to keep food fresher for longer.

Space-saving

If you're struggling to find space in your freezer A chest freezer could be a good investment. They can be used to store extra turkey joints your neighbor has gifted you or the apples that you have frozen for winter crumbles, leaving room in your freezer to store everyday staples like frozen vegetables and fish fingers.

Chest freezers come in various sizes. Small models can hold 99 cubic litres, while larger models can hold 297. A small family can get by with a freezer that's this size, but larger households will want to go for a larger one.

As the name implies, chest freezers are longer and lower to the ground than upright freezers, so they take up less floor space. Some models can be positioned in a house, while others are positioned in an outbuilding such as a shed or garage. If you're planning on storing your freezer in an unheated area then look for one that is able to function at extremely low temperatures.

It is also important to consider the ease with which it will be it easier to take food out of the freezer. There are many models that have storage baskets on top. This allows you to easily rummage and find things, without having to empty the entire contents. Other useful features include a lid that is balanced and stays in its place when you open it and an interior light to provide clear visibility.

Accessible and easy to use

Chest freezers are the most used lg appliances refrigerator in professional kitchens. They offer reliable spacious, large and easily accessible freezer storage space. Whether you're storing frozen desserts, ice cream, ready-to-eat dishes or bags of ice there's plenty of space in these freestanding freezers for all of your food items. Plus, they are quiet and discrete.

As opposed to upright freezers, chest freezers do not have doors, and as such, it's easy to get lost in the details of what's stored at the bottom of the appliance. However, this can be avoided with a simple system to organize the contents of your freezer. For example, you can make use of sliding baskets to hold items such as ice cream and yoghurt, while plastic dividers can be used to separate foods into different sections. A counterbalanced lid will keep the lid open position. This is useful if you have limited storage space and aren't able to reach the items in the rear of your freezer without having to stoop.

Check out models that have at least one wire basket if you're concerned about losing items that are in your freezer. These baskets can be clipped over the sides of the refrigerator and raise small items that are easily lost. If you're worried about food safety, choose models with an alarm for temperature or an internal light. Make sure you choose models with fast-freeze features which gives an extra boost to cool food that's been kept in the freezer for too long.

Easy to clean

A freezer is an essential element of a professional kitchen. It offers additional storage space for frozen foods and other prepared food items purchased from a store. They can also reduce food waste and boost the profitability of your business. It is essential to keep your freezer in good working order by regularly cleaning it. Cleaning a chest freezer does not have to be a burden. With a few easy tips to follow, you can make it a breeze.

Before cleaning your freezer, ensure that it is free of food. The drawers should be cleaned with soapy water and hot water. Rinse them thoroughly. Wipe the compartments with disinfectant and let them dry. After cleaning the drawers using hot water, use a moist cloth to scrub the interior surface. This will sanitize and remove any stains or residues that are not wanted.

Separate items that emit strong odours from other food items. This will prevent the odours of these foods from spreading to other food items stored in the freezer.
